Auto tests: revise cursor dependant tests
Cursor dependant auto tests are currently skipped in various ways.
Some are checking PlatformQuirks::haveMouseCursor() that tries to
detect if the desktop environment is MeeGo, using obsolete Q_WS_X11.
Some are skipped if QT_NO_CURSOR or Q_OS_WINCE is defined and
some are actually missing the approriate guards.
=> unify by defining QTEST_NO_CURSOR in qtest-config.h when
appropriate ie. for platforms that have no regular mouse cursor
support or when QT_NO_CURSOR is defined.
